how do you get the effect of the text looking likes it in motion.... like this one^

BlackJackal 05-22-2005 05:59 PM

i was about to ask that.

elstatec 05-22-2005 06:05 PM

Quote:

Originally Posted by lasagna
Quote:

Originally Posted by TiberiusAD
[img]http://i4.photobucket.com/albums/y111/TiberiusAD/sigsavas/Others/moodswing.bmp[/img]

how do you get the effect of the text looking likes it in motion.... like this one^



easily.


just copy the text and paste it again so there is 2 layers of it, then Layer>Rasterize>Type the behind layer, then use that layer and smudge it with the smudge tool along with using the shift key down to keep the line straight. Play around with the strength of the smudge to get it right
